Transaction e86983cee1db063f7562f712360714fa0484f68fe0f88d302806ba93b87b99b8
1 Input
1 Output
-
e86983cee1db063f7562f712360714fa0484f68fe0f88d302806ba93b87b99b8:0
- value
- 987600
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a916c68beb018137673e7a25051dae647a4cb61
- address
- bc1q32gkc697kqvpxannu739q5w6uer6fjmp0ud277